The course emphasises the actions you need to take to comply with the functional safety standard AS IEC 61511 Ed. 2.  It provides detailed insights and fundamental understanding of functional safety concepts, industry standards and the methodologies used to determine, implement and maintain safety integrity levels (SILs) in safety instrumented systems (SIS) used in the process industries. 

The course is suitable for:

  • Automation and control design & maintenance engineers and safety and risk engineers with some experience in SIS. 
  • Engineers from non-process industries with experience in functional safety in their discipline (e.g. machine protection, aviation, rail) and who are seeking an understanding of how functional safety is applied in the process industries.  The course is not intended to provide education on functional safety for non-process industry applications, though many of the principles are transferrable.
  • Engineers who do not satisfy the experience requirements for the FS Engineer (TÜV Rheinland) certificate, but who are looking for an understanding of functional safety principles and practice. The certificate will not be awarded until sufficient experience is gained.

The course is not suitable for recent graduates or tradespeople with limited experience.  This course does not provide training in standards.

 

Course Outline

The primary aim of the course is to equip all participants with a practical understanding of AS IEC 61511 such that they can understand and participate in those lifecycle activities relevant to their role.  It is not intended that by itself the course (including successful completion of the examination) is sufficient to allow successful candidates to lead lifecycle activities unsupervised, but it does provide a foundation for development into these roles or for fulfilment of these roles by individuals already having sufficient pre-course experience.

At the conclusion of the course, participants will be able to:

  • Participate effectively in LOPA and other SIL determination studies
  • Determine whether the design of a safety instrumented function (SIF) meets the required SIL
  • Select a SIF architecture that both meets the required SIL and minimises spurious trips
  • Select SIF components to meet the target SIL for that SIF

Requirements

To obtain the FS Engineer (TÜV Rheinland) certificate the following is required:

  1. Proof of at least 3 years of practical business experience in any application are of Functional Safety.
  2. Engineer degree of a University or University of Applied Science, Polytechnic etc. (Bachelor's, Master's or other) or for SIS and PH&RA trainings only: equivalent engineer level responsibilities status confirmed by employer in a reference letter.
  3. Participation in the complete training.
  4. Passing of exam.

Persons, who do not have the according business experience may participate in the training as well as the exam. If they pass the exam successfully the FS Engineer (TÜV Rheinland) certificate will be issued to them as soon as the necessary 3 years of business experience in functional safety are achieved. Participating in the exam only will not grant issue of the FS Engineer (TÜV Rheinland) certificate.

FS Engineer (TÜV Rheinland) Certificate

The FS Engineer (TÜV Rheinland) certificate will be sent in electronic form as pdf-file by email to each certificate holder.

The FS Engineer (TÜV Rheinland) certificate confirms that:

  • the person has participated continuously in a training of the TÜV Rheinland Functional Safety Program concerning a specified topic,
  • has successfully passed the final exam of this training,
  • has obtained specified knowledge, which he can integrate to his daily work,
  • has obtained the title "FS Engineer (TÜV Rheinland)" concerning the specified topic within the TÜV Rheinland Functional Safety Program.

Validity

The certificate is valid for 5 years.
